Show a hidden assessment

1. Click on the Teach tab.

2. Click on Assessments in the Course Tools menu.

Hidden Assessment

3. Click on the ActionLinks icon  next to the relevant assessment title.

4. Click on Show Item  .

Show item`

Note: The assessment must contain at least one question before it can be shown to students. With the Selective Release tool you can selectively show an assessment based on date, student, group or Grade Book criteria. For further information, refer to the Selective Release guides.

Manage student submissions

1. Click on the Teach tab.

2. Click on Assessment Manager in the Instructor Tools menu.

Assessment Manager

3. From here you can:

  • Review submissions that have been fully marked under the Graded tab
  • Grade submitted assessments under the Not Graded tab
  • View a list of students who are still to submit an assessment under the Not Submitted tab
  • View overall details under the All tab.

Graded tab

4. Clicking on the Expand/Collapse  button next to the name of the assessment will give you access to all individual student attempts.

Expand/Collapse button

5. Clicking on the ActionLinks icon  next to the assessment will give you options to View Submissions  , Grade All Attempts of a Single Question  and View Reports  .

Reset student submissions

1. Click on the Teach tab.

2. Click on Assessment Manager in the Instructor Tools menu.

Assessment Manager

3.Click on the Graded tab.

4. Click on the Expand/Collapse  button next to the title of the assessment you wish to reset, to give you access to all individual student attempts.

5. From here, you can reset all submissions for all students, or reset an individual student attempt due to exceptional circumstances or technical difficulties:

6. Click on the Reset Entire Submission button to allow all students to re-sit the assessment.

Reset attempts

7. Alternatively, click on the ActionLinks icon  next to the relevant student name and select Reset Entire Submission  to allow that individual student to re-sit the assessment.

Modify or comment on student submissions

1. Click on the Teach tab.

2. Click on Assessment Manager in the Instructor Tools menu.

Assessment Manager

3.Click on the Graded tab.

4. Click on the Expand/Collapse  button next to the title of the assessment you wish to modify or on which you wish to comment.

Expand button

5. Click on the Attempt you wish to modify or comment on. A View Attempt window opens.

View Attempt

6. Here you can:

  • Override scores to individual questions
  • Adjust the overall score
  • Add comments to individual questions
  • Provide overall comments to students
  • Add a comment to the audit log explaining why the change was made.

Update Grade

 

7. When you have finished, click on Update Grade.

View reports on assessments

1. Click on the Teach tab.

2. Click on Assessment Manager in the Instructor Tools menu.

Assessment Manager

3.Click on the ActionLinks icon  next to the title of the assessment for which you wish to run a report.

4. Click on View Reports

View Report

5.Select the relevant assessment by clicking on its title in the Assessment Title Select drop-down list.

6. Select a report type by clicking on the circle next to the desired report options - Performance, Item Statistics, Summary Statistics or Class Statistics.

7. Click on the Run Report button.

8.Various options are then available to you, such as Manage Columns, Download Records and Query.

9. Click on the Back button to return to the Assessment Reports window to run another report.
